PRINCIPAL MACHINE LEARNING RESEARCHER (PHYSICAL AI)

Freeform builds AI-native manufacturing systems that unify software, hardware, and physics to produce industrial-scale parts at the speed of human ideation. By treating manufacturing as a single integrated system, we unlock a new era of innovation where complex hardware is designed, built, and scaled without limits.

This architecture enables continuous generation of petabyte-scale, high-fidelity data capturing the physics of metal printing - from in-situ process signals and machine state to geometry and material outcomes. Each factory node contributes to a growing learning system that improves modeling accuracy, control performance, yield, and scalability over time. 

Freeform is hiring a Principal Machine Learning Researcher to lead the development of advanced learning and control problems in a production-scale, AI-native metal manufacturing system. The role focuses on developing machine learning methods that integrate large-scale physical data with physics-based simulation and embedding these models into closed-loop control and autonomy frameworks. Work includes modeling relationships between process inputs, geometry, and machine state to predict thermal, mechanical, and geometric outcomes during printing, using hybrid physics–ML approaches and multi-modal in-situ data. 

Research is validated against physical outcomes and deployed into production systems, where improvements directly impact stability, yield, throughput, and capability across an expanding fleet of manufacturing nodes. Your work will have a direct and meaningful impact on how frontier technologies are designed and produced at scale.

What you need to know about the San Francisco Tech Scene

San Francisco and the surrounding Bay Area attracts more startup funding than any other region in the world. Home to Stanford University and UC Berkeley, leading VC firms and several of the world’s most valuable companies, the Bay Area is the place to go for anyone looking to make it big in the tech industry. That said, San Francisco has a lot to offer beyond technology thanks to a thriving art and music scene, excellent food and a short drive to several of the country’s most beautiful recreational areas.

Key Facts About San Francisco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 365,500; 13.9%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Google, Apple, Salesforce, Meta
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, cloud computing, fintech, consumer technology, software
  • Funding Landscape: $50.5 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Sequoia Capital, Andreessen Horowitz, Bessemer Venture Partners, Greylock Partners, Khosla Ventures, Kleiner Perkins
  • Research Centers and Universities: Stanford University; University of California, Berkeley; University of San Francisco; Santa Clara University; Ames Research Center; Center for AI Safety; California Institute for Regenerative Medicine
